Yokohama s drive tires
I'm very disappointed in them, but I am downgrading from Goodyear GS-D3 F1 Eagles, which are amazing tires. The S-drives are noisy, groan when you turn (due to the large center "stripe" that doesn't like to deform) and have much less traction than the Eagles. I also get slightly worse gas mileage. That being said, they are also $89 apiece vs. $150 for the GS-D3s, so in that price range they might be real standouts. I'm just mad at myself for going cheap :-( The only thing nice I can say about them is that for max performance summer they have excellent wet traction, and they stay nice and black and don't turn grey or brown in the sun. They are NOT track-worthy by any stretch of the imagination, and they run cooler than any tire I have ever had -- you can drive 35 miles on the highway at 70+ MPH and then get out and feel the tire, and they are cool to the touch. Weird!
